When I lived in a dorm, it was coed. I was in the suite style dorms(like 4 rooms share one bathroom and one living room). Each suite was one gender, but the floors were mixed.

Most dorms were mixed. They had an all girl building and all guy building if you wanted that. They even had a floor for GLBT students if you felt more comfortable living in that setting.
